Collarbone, Barry
Trumpet player Barry Collarbone was a founder member of the Scottish Chamber Orchestra and was a professional trumpet player before moving into arts administration. He went first to Birmingham Orchestra de Camera, and then took a post as General Manager of The Stables Theatre and moved to Milton Keynes. Later he spent 23 years as Orchestra and Concerts Manager at Northern Ballet Theatre.
